Abstract

The electron energy distribution is determined to be anisotropic in a low-temperature plasma, when it is far from equilibrium. This leads to a kinetic instability of the highly concentrated beam in rarefied and dense plasmas over a wide range of the Knudsen parameter. The experimental criterion of threshold is true over a wide range of the Knudsen parameter. The beam isotropisation in plasma oscillations is shown to be realised simultaneously with the energy relaxation.
